The gauge can store up to 1000 readings. The
Project
and
Store
functions allow handling of measurement data. Measurement
results are stored in files (memory locations) called
projects
,
which are named by the operator.
Projects are managed using the
Projects
menu. From this menu,
the operator can select a project (make an existing project
active so that additional data may be added to it), view project
data, create a new project, erase projects, output project data to
the selected destination (via the serial or USB port), deactivate a
project, and enable the
Auto-Store
function.
To access the
Projects
menu, press
〈
PROJ
〉
. The gauge displays:
NOTE
The
〈
PROJ
〉
key is active only when the
Ready
screen
is displayed.
Use the arrow keys to scroll through the menu options. Use the
numeric keys to select a menu option. Press
〈
ESC
〉
to return to
the
Ready
screen.
